WebLine-voltage thermostats must be for the voltage, current and power ratings of the loads they will be controlling. For example a thermostat rated at 240 volts and 2880 watts must only be used to control maximum 12 amps of load current. 12 A = 2880W 240 V 12 A = 2880 W 240 V A standard SPST line voltage thermostat Next: Low-Voltage Thermostats

Web29 jan. 2024 · The basic approach is to buy a switching relay that is operated by the low-voltage thermostat and that in turn turns on the 120VAC or 240VAC heaters. You replace the line voltage thermostat with the switching relay, then add low voltage wire from a transformer to power the Nest or other low-voltage thermostat.
